diff options
author | Zac Medico <zmedico@gentoo.org> | 2011-09-21 12:32:19 -0700 |
---|---|---|
committer | Zac Medico <zmedico@gentoo.org> | 2011-09-21 12:32:19 -0700 |
commit | 2733ea17d8e25db8dd369e8890337ddb553e2509 (patch) | |
tree | 8017996740d2d9bc780eeed5592a77513c02a041 /pym/_emerge/main.py | |
parent | f127d25373a42f3200a331b7f2641a1cf0e90b50 (diff) | |
download | portage-2733ea17d8e25db8dd369e8890337ddb553e2509.tar.gz portage-2733ea17d8e25db8dd369e8890337ddb553e2509.tar.bz2 portage-2733ea17d8e25db8dd369e8890337ddb553e2509.zip |
emerge: add --complete-graph-if-new-ver < y | n >
Trigger the --complete-graph behavior if an installed package version will
change (upgrade or downgrade). This option is enabled by default.
Diffstat (limited to 'pym/_emerge/main.py')
-rw-r--r-- | pym/_emerge/main.py |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/pym/_emerge/main.py b/pym/_emerge/main.py index 96a6cfadb..d2fc0ac5f 100644 --- a/pym/_emerge/main.py +++ b/pym/_emerge/main.py @@ -588,6 +588,7 @@ def parse_opts(tmpcmdline, silent=False): ]) longopt_aliases = {"--cols":"--columns", "--skip-first":"--skipfirst"} + y_or_n = ("y", "n") true_y_or_n = ("True", "y", "n") true_y = ("True", "y") argument_options = { @@ -659,6 +660,12 @@ def parse_opts(tmpcmdline, silent=False): "choices" : true_y_or_n }, + "--complete-graph-if-new-ver": { + "help" : "trigger --complete-graph behavior if an installed package version will change (upgrade or downgrade)", + "type" : "choice", + "choices" : y_or_n + }, + "--deep": { "shortopt" : "-D", |